    Abstract

    In this paper an eight-order continuous-time Butterworth band-pass filter with quality factor of 10 is presented, intended to be used for selectivity in modern DECT handset receivers. A distortion analysis is performed and a model to describe the frequency dependent Spurious-Free Dynamic-Range (SFDR) in absolute value is presented. Measurements show a SFDR of 48 dB with a 3 mW power consumption.
